Internal I/Os of the CIPer Model 50

Universal Inputs
The WEB-EAGLENX26XX is equipped with ten universal
inputs (UIs) configurable (in WEBs N4).
For information on the accuracy of the sensor inputs, their
differential measurement error, the characteristics (i.e., re-
sistances and resultant voltages in dependence upon tem-
perature) of the various different sensor types which can be
connected to them, and on the thresholds at which sensor
failures are recognized, see section "Appendix 2" on pg. 48.

Slow Binary Input Specifications
When configured as slow binary inputs, the universal inputs
of the CIPer Model 50 have the following specifications:
open contact
≥ 100 kΩ
closed contact
≤ 100 Ω
The polarity (normal = N.O. contact or reverse = N.C. con-
tact) configuration defines if a logical 1 or a logical 0 is
detected for a closed contact. This is done by selecting (in
WEBs N4) one of the following options:
closed external contact → state=1
normal (default)
open external contact → state=0
closed external contact → state=0
reverse
open external contact → state=1
Pulse Counter Specifications
Using WEBs N4, the universal inputs of the CIPer Model 50
can be configured as pulse counters (totalizers).
If the duty cycle is 50% / 50%, the pulse counter supports
up to 0.4 Hz. Counting is done on the rising edge.
